About this role:

Wells Fargo is seeking an Executive Director – Senior Lead Securities Sales Specialist to support U.S. and APAC-Japan client coverage within Markets. This role partners closely with Fixed Income Sales and Trading to drive client engagement, support revenue generation, and execute sales strategies across Fixed Income products, while ensuring activities are conducted in accordance with firm policies and regulatory requirements.


In this role, you will:

  • Partner with Fixed Income Sales and Trading to support client coverage strategies and drive revenue‑generating activity across U.S. and APAC Japan regions
  • Act as a senior sales specialist supporting client engagement, trade idea delivery, and execution across Fixed Income products
  • Maintain active dialogue with clients and internal coverage teams to support trading flow, market color, and timely idea distribution
  • Collaborate with Fixed Income Trading desks to align client interests with market opportunities, axes, liquidity, and risk positioning
  • Support sales activity across Fixed Income asset classes, including rates, credit, Munis and Structured Products, as applicable
  • Support complex client activity, including onboarding, account structuring, and expansion of Fixed Income product usage
  • Coordinate cross‑regional Fixed Income sales activity and client execution across time zones
  • Identify client needs, market trends, and sales opportunities to enhance client penetration and wallet share within Fixed Income
  • Lead complex initiatives supporting Fixed Income sales growth, client coverage effectiveness, and regional alignment
  • Make decisions in complex and multi‑faceted situations requiring a sound understanding of Fixed Income sales, client coverage, and compliance requirements
  • Execute and maintain first line sales controls and governance activities related to Fixed Income sales activity, including issue identification and escalation
  • Support audit, compliance, and regulatory requests related to Fixed Income sales
  • Collaborate and consult with peers, Trading, Product, Operations, Risk, and Compliance to resolve issues and achieve business objectives

Job Expectations:

  • Registration for FINRA Security Industry Essentials (SIE) must be completed within 90 days of hire date if it is not available for transfer upon hire. FINRA recognized equivalents will be accepted.
  • Registration for FINRA Series 7 must be completed within 90 days of hire date if it is not available for transfer upon hire. FINRA recognized equivalents will be accepted.
  • Registration for FINRA Series 63 (or 66) must be completed within 90 days of hire date if it is not available for transfer upon hire. FINRA recognized equivalents will be accepted.
